How they compare
Tajikistan currently reports 458,902 number against 458,623 number in Zambia, a difference of 279 number.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 51 shared years of data; in 1970 it was Tajikistan ahead.
Tajikistan ranks 70th and Zambia ranks 71st of 205 countries.
Tajikistan has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.

About this data
Male population of the age-group theoretically corresponding to lower secondary education as indicated by theoretical entrance age and duration.
